Mitigation Site Monitoring
ASGECI
has performed construction oversight and post-construction monitoring of wetland mitigation projects to ensure compliance with state and Federal regulations and
to promote planting success. ASGECI's expert staff oversees and inspects excavation activities, topsoil placement, plant health, planting operations and
soil erosion and sediment control measures to ensure the project is implemented correctly. Our staff can apply adaptive management to address any unforeseen subsurface
conditions or approve replacement species due to availability of nursery stock.
The length of post-construction monitoring is determined by the
regulatory agency that approved the project and is typically for five years. Post construction vegetation,
hydrology and soil sampling is performed at a wetland mitigation site to assess compliance with permit conditions, identify invasive species, identify herbivory problems, and
assess survival and health of plant species during the warranty period. Monitoring reports are prepared at the end of each growing season and submitted to the regulatory
agency overseeing the project.
